This is the true "Country Club" of DG. Paulie's pad is super plush with tons of great tee shots and lots of very difficult approaches. Make sure to bring a floppy putter as elevated pins are abound. Playing this course and Bucksnort were a thrill. They're both managed (and were created) by the same guy, but they're totally unique. Phantom Falls has lots of fun elevation change, and some very technical shots.

Such a fun, unique course to play. This isn't your typical course made for the mass public. This was course laid out by Paulie for him and his friends to enjoy . Thankfully he's opened it up for others to enjoy the way its supposed to be played with a small group of friends and loved ones. The course is designed for a full day adventure. SO MUCH FUN! Have the course to yourselves and Paul is just awesome. Definitely worth the 20 bucks but book your tee time early. Expect Tournament style play and you will be disappointed. This is TECHNICAL!!! Yes you will use your mid ranges and putters a lot but NO do not leave your drivers at home the uphill shots and hard left and right shots need drivers. Better be in shape!
